Top Tourist Attractions in Millers Point Sydney Map

Despite its small size, Millers Point is home to a variety of tourist attractions that are not to be missed. The historic Sydney Observatory offers stunning views of the city skyline and the opportunity to stargaze through telescopes. The nearby Barangaroo Reserve is a beautiful park with plenty of green space to explore, while the Australian National Maritime Museum offers a fascinating look at the country’s seafaring history.

If you’re interested in local culture, be sure to check out some of the neighbourhood’s historic pubs, such as The Lord Nelson Brewery Hotel and The Hero of Waterloo. These establishments have been around for centuries and offer a glimpse into Sydney’s colonial past.

The History of Millers Point Sydney Map

Millers Point has a rich history that dates back to the early days of Sydney’s settlement. The neighbourhood was originally home to the Gadigal people, who fished and hunted in the area for thousands of years. In the 19th century, the neighbourhood became a hub for maritime activities, and many of the historic buildings and landmarks in the area date back to this time period.
